Azerbaijan's Minister of Science and Education Emin Amrullayev met with President of Türkiye's Council of Higher Education (YÖK) Erol Özvar as part of the 9th Meeting of Education Ministers of the Organization of Turkic States.
Report informs that Amrullayev shared this on his X account.
During the meeting, the sides reviewed prospects for developing existing cooperation between Azerbaijan and Türkiye in the field of higher education.
They also exchanged views on initiatives planned for the future, joint research projects and the expansion of academic partnership.
The discussions also focused on the activities of Türkiye-Azerbaijan University and opportunities to further deepen cooperation within this platform.
